メインコンテンツ

グループ 5:クラス (C++)

Polyspace® のカスタム ルール 5.x は、クラスとクラス メンバーの命名規則を強制します。これらのルールを有効にする方法の詳細は、カスタム ルールのチェック (-custom-rules) を参照してください。

番号ルール詳細
5.1すべてのクラス名は、指定されたパターンに従わなければなりません。 
5.2すべてのクラス タイプは、指定されたパターンに従わなければなりません。クラス型は、前に定義されたクラスのエイリアスです (typedef または using キーワードで定義)。
5.3すべてのデータ メンバーの名前は、指定されたパターンに従わなければなりません。 
5.4すべての関数メンバーの名前は、指定されたパターンに従わなければなりません。 
5.5すべての静的データ メンバーの名前は、指定されたパターンに従わなければなりません。 
5.6すべての静的関数メンバーの名前は、指定されたパターンに従わなければなりません。 
5.7すべてのビットフィールド メンバーは、指定されたパターンに従わなければなりません。